Benzenamine, 2,3,5,6-tetrafluoro-4-iodo-

Description:
Benzenamine, 2,3,5,6-tetrafluoro-4-iodo- is an aromatic amine characterized by the presence of a benzene ring substituted with multiple halogen atoms and an amino group. Specifically, it features four fluorine atoms and one iodine atom attached to the benzene ring, which significantly influences its chemical properties. The presence of these electronegative halogens enhances the compound's reactivity and polarity, making it more soluble in polar solvents. The amino group (-NH2) contributes to its basicity and potential for forming hydrogen bonds, which can affect its interactions in various chemical environments. This compound may be used in organic synthesis, pharmaceuticals, or as an intermediate in the production of other chemical compounds. Its unique structure also suggests potential applications in materials science or as a precursor for fluorinated compounds. However, due to the presence of halogens, it is essential to handle this substance with care, considering its potential environmental and health impacts.
Formula:C6H2F4IN
